Exports In 2022, Ireland exported $25.9M in Other Sugars, making it the 40th largest exporter of Other Sugars in the world. At the same year, Other Sugars was the 237th most exported product in Ireland. The main destination of Other Sugars exports from Ireland are: Netherlands ($4.27M), United Kingdom ($3.4M), Germany ($2.69M), Italy ($2.32M), and Spain ($2.01M).
The fastest growing export markets for Other Sugars of Ireland between 2021 and 2022 were Netherlands ($875k), Italy ($496k), and Nigeria ($335k).
Imports In 2022, Ireland imported $189M in Other Sugars, becoming the 16th largest importer of Other Sugars in the world. At the same year, Other Sugars was the 101st most imported product in Ireland. Ireland imports Other Sugars primarily from: France ($55M), Netherlands ($44.6M), Germany ($35.7M), United Kingdom ($19.4M), and Denmark ($7.23M).
The fastest growing import markets in Other Sugars for Ireland between 2021 and 2022 were Germany ($15.8M), France ($8.57M), and United Kingdom ($5.75M).
